Cost of the transponder key
From 1997 on, most Lexus vehicles came with transponder keys rather than basic keys. These are keys that have been laser-cut with a chip at the middle that emits a specific code when pressed. The car will not start without this code. This type of key requires special programming and is more expensive to replace. Locksmiths have the tools to complete this task at around 20% less than dealers.
The key and the paired fob communicate via RF signals to unlock the driver's door and trunk, arm and disarm the security system and even start the engine. The RF signal may also send an alert to your phone to assist you locate your vehicle if it's stolen. This feature requires that your mobile is fully charged.

The majority of Lexus vehicles are equipped with Smart key fobs. They include an RFID chip which transmits an encrypted code to the vehicle that allows it to unlock or close the doors, and then start the engine. They can also activate the car alarm system or activate the panic button. However, these chips could be damaged by exposure to elements like water and other substances. They may also be damaged by mechanical damage from dropping keys or other mishaps.
Make sure to bring your registration and identification documents if you're looking to replace a Lexus keyfob. Dealers will require your driver's license and VIN to verify that you're the owner of the vehicle. A locksmith will need the same documents to complete the same process, however they will usually be cheaper than the dealership.
